• The connection data is stored in memory when you perform
the WPS procedure; the device will automatically connect to the
wireless network next time.
• All connection data will be erased if you perform a factory reset.
• Connection data is not included in a backup.

Connecting to a Wireless LAN Access Point That
You Select
This method lets you connect by choosing a wireless LAN access
point from the list that is displayed.
* Wireless standards 802.11g/n (2.4 GHz) and authentication
methods WPA/WPA2 are supported.
1.
Select the [MENU] button g "17 Wireless" g"17.1 Select
Access Point"
After a short scan the Select Access Point list will appear.
Select Access Point
My Ap1
My Ap2
MEMO
* The currently-connected wireless LAN access point is
highlighted
* To refresh the list, exit and then reenter this screen.
